Understanding the Components of a Rap Kit

A comprehensive rap kit typically consists of the following elements:

  • Drums: The foundation of any rap beat, drums provide the rhythmic backbone for the composition. Rap kits often include a wide range of drum sounds, from traditional kick and snare to intricate hi-hats and cymbals.

  • Basslines: Basslines add depth and groove to the track, anchoring the beat and providing a solid foundation for the vocals. Rap kits feature a diverse collection of basslines, ranging from classic boom-bap to modern trap styles.

  • Melodies: Melodies evoke emotions and create a memorable hook for the rap track. Rap kits offer an array of melodic elements, such as synthesizers, lead guitars, and string arrangements.

  • Effects: Effects add polish and enhance the overall sound of the beat. Rap kits typically include reverb, delay, compression, and EQ to refine the individual sounds and blend them seamlessly.

Step-by-Step Approach to Using a Rap Kit

  1. Select a suitable rap kit: Choose a rap kit that aligns with the genre and style of music you intend to create. Consider factors like tempo, drum patterns, and melodic content.

  2. Arrange the drums: Start with the drums by creating a solid rhythmic foundation. Experiment with different kick and snare patterns, add hi-hats for groove, and incorporate cymbals for accents.

  3. Lay down the bassline: Add a bassline to anchor the beat and provide a harmonious groove. Experiment with different basslines and adjust their volume and placement in the mix.

  4. Compose the melody: Introduce a catchy melody that complements the drums and bassline. Use synthesizers, lead guitars, or string arrangements to create a memorable hook.

  5. Add effects: Enhance the overall sound of the beat by using effects like reverb, delay, compression, and EQ. Reverb adds depth and space, delay creates a rhythmic effect, compression tightens the sound, and EQ balances the frequency spectrum.

  6. Finalize the mix: Once you have all the elements in place, fine-tune the mix to ensure a balanced and cohesive sound. Adjust the volume levels, panning, and effects to achieve a polished and professional result.

Essential Tips for Utilizing Rap Kits

  • Experiment with different kits: Don't limit yourself to one rap kit. Experiment with various kits to find one that inspires your creativity and suits the specific track you're working on.

  • Use the kits as a starting point: Rap kits provide a solid foundation, but don't be afraid to customize them by adding your own samples, loops, or instruments.

  • Study existing rap tracks: Analyze the rap tracks you admire and identify the elements that make them effective. This will help you develop a deeper understanding of how to use rap kits.
